2009 CBC LITERARY AWARDS
November 1, 2009
Website: CBC Literary Awards for all contest details & submission guidelines.
The CBC Literary Awards competition is the only literary competition that celebrates original, unpublished works, in Canada’s two official languages. There are three categories—short story, poetry, and creative nonfiction. These awards are presented in partnership with the Canada Council for the Arts and enRoute magazine. The Canada Council supports the prizes with $60,000 so that the 12 winners (6 in each official language) can garner $6,000 for the first prize and $4,000 for the second prize in the three categories. Publishing the works in enRoute magazine guarantees a pool of one million readers per month for the winners, and visibility is offered to the winners and their winning entries by CBC.

EARLE BIRNEY PRIZE FOR POETRY
Website: Prism International for all contest details & submission guidelines.
$500 is awarded annually to a poet whose work appeared in PRISM international during the past year. Poets need not apply; their work is automatically considered by the year's outgoing poetry editor.
